Brief Summary
This is a phase 2, single-arm, open-label study to evaluate the safety and efficacy of comprehensive bridging radiation therapy prior to CD19 CAR T-cell therapy for large B-cell lymphoma patients with bulky disease, defined as any lesion ≥5 cm.
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ion Criteria: * Patients with a histologically confirmed diagnosis of diffuse large B-cell lymphoma (DLBCL) who plan to receive treatment at the Moffitt Cancer Center will be eligible. * Must have ability to comprehend and the willingness to sign written informed consent for study participation. * Eligible to receive CAR T-cell therapy (axicabtagene ciloleucel) for LBCL and histological variants approved by the standard of care label * ECOG performance status 0 to 2. * At least one high-risk lesion, defined as measuring ≥ 5 cm, that is targetable for radiotherapy per investigator assessment. * Ability to undergo comprehensive bridging radiation, defined as radiation to all visible sites of disease. * No evidence or suspicion of active central nervous system (CNS) involvement of lymphoma * Adequate bone marrow and organ function as defined in protocol.
